FUNK/HIP HOP
Funk is a music genre that originated in the mid-late 60’s when African American musicians blended soul, jazz and R & B music into rhythmic danceable new form. Hip hop began in the South Bronx of New York City in the 70’s and is a little more freestyle with a battle style within a circular space.
Now a little more commercial, these dynamic, earthy styles of dance also includes locking and popping and are danced to music ranging from Beyonce to Eminin.
